The Boat Race in Cambridge/UK was one of the first (and last) places I rushed into when I arrived first in Cambridge. The pub has a nice relaxed atmosphere in the inside and is always worth a (regular) visit. Especially the Sunday (Blues) jam sessions I liked most. Starting in the afternoon, the sessions usually last until the evening. It is a good place to meet people (and to make friends), have some chats at the bar or to bring your own instrument in order to perform on stage with others. Sometimes the jams produce really fabulous music! I enjoyed the sessions with Dom, Lee, Travor, Mike, Andy, and all the others I liked so much. Go in the Boat Race - itīs great people and music!!!
